PAYSKY LAUNCHES YALLA CARD AND NEW APP IN THE UAE

Featured News

PaySky, a digital payment solutions provider launches Yalla Card and Super App in the United Arab Emirates, in partnership with its strategic partner Visa. The super app will offer a wide range of digital payment solutions to facilitate financial and non-financial services for the UAE residents, during the third quarter of the current year 2022.

PaySky is launching Yalla Super App and Yalla Card in the UAE in the wake of its notable success in the Egyptian market, and it will be offering distinct services, including “Yalla Money” which enables customers to send and receive money and make payments online and in-store, “Yalla Bills” which enables the users to pay for utilities, bills, and top-ups, “Yalla Mall” serves as an e-commerce platform and enables the users to buy and order different products online, “Yalla Gift Vouchers, which provides a smart gifting solution with electronic gift vouchers, “Yalla Investment”, provides the users with different investment options as purchasing gold and stock trading and “Yalla Offers,” which provides the users with discounts on an extensive list of affiliate merchants, restaurants, and brands.

The success of Yalla Super App in the Egyptian market since its launch in the first quarter of the current year was one of the main drivers of expansion in the UAE. In addition to the behavioral change of customers as a result of the pandemic and their preference to carry out most of their daily tasks remotely through digital solutions. As well as the tremendous efforts exerted by the UAE government to adopt, implement and promote digital solutions and support digital transformation in various domains.

“This expansion is based on extensive research done by the company to explore and satisfy the unmet needs of the UAE residents and corporates by providing them with different financial and non-financial services. This step came after the remarkable achievements of Yalla Super App and Yalla Card in Egypt, where the number of downloads exceeded 800,000 downloads in the first 100 days after its launch, with a total number of transactions exceeding 500,000 and a transaction volume exceeding half a billion EGP.”
“We believe in the importance of strategic partnerships between the service providers to develop the market and facilitate transactions and this is manifested in our strategic partnership with Visa, as making financial services simple, frictionless and seamless for the residents and corporates is the main aim for launching the application in the UAE. This serves as one step forward towards executing PaySky’s pursuit of market leadership & transforming financial services for individuals and businesses in the MEA region, and this market launch also acts as a platform for wider global expansions to ultimately achieve PaySky’s vision of serving 1 billion consumers and 1 million businesses with the best-of-breed digital financial services and solutions.”
                                                                   Dr. Waleed Sadek, Founder, and CEO of PaySky.
